The 21-Day Smoothie Diet, created by health coach Drew Sgoutas, claims that replacing some of your meals with smoothies will lead to quick and easy weight loss. As with so many weight-loss plans, including restrictive diets like this one, the details are important.
As part of a balanced diet, smoothies can help you lose weight. But ingredients, portion size, and your overall eating plan will make all the difference. A diet consisting of mostly smoothies, however, may not work for everyone as a solution for long-term weight loss success.
Sgoutas (who is not a registered dietitian), created the 21-Day Smoothie Diet to help his clients lose weight. His e-book, "The Smoothie Diet," contains 36 smoothie recipes, shopping lists, and a three-week schedule that details which smoothies to prepare each day. The e-book also offers a "detox" plan with recipes and instructions for replacing three meals a day with smoothies for a total of three days.
The 21-Day Smoothie Diet advises eating normally (but still "healthy") one day per week and includes a recommended food list for that day. Sgoutas suggests repeating the 21-day cycle any time you would like to lose weight, but there is limited research to suggest that a smoothie diet is an effective method for weight loss.
